A spending budget defines priorities.

Gov. Gretchen Whitmer’s K-12 spending budget tells Michiganders and Detroiters that she thinks in public training, the little ones and households who accessibility it, and the staff members who serve individuals young children and families.

We have all developed exhausted of elected officers, and people who aspire to elected workplace, offer you unlimited platitudes about supporting general public instruction, while underfunding it.

Gov. Whitmer does not just communicate about the value of general public education. Her finances affirms that commitment. In simple fact, each of her proposed budgets above four years have named for raises in pupil funding, and beneficial movement towards narrowing the state and neighborhood funded fairness hole amongst school districts with rich area tax bases and those that are restricted.

Particularly, the governor’s price range prioritizes additional funding for mental well being assistance, new textbooks and machines, AP and honors classes, as nicely as assistance for specific training, economically disadvantaged students, rural districts, and English language learners. To get started the procedure of the condition using much more responsibility for bettering the excellent of faculty properties, the governor is proposing a $1-billion expense in university infrastructure, which will help educational institutions boost air and water top quality, create new STEM focused facilities, and refurbish school rooms.

All kids, and most college districts, were being negatively impacted by the pandemic, from losses in enrollment to finding out decline to mental well being issues. These worries were being more sizeable for communities of shade and low-earnings homes.

We need to have to end pretending that K-12 general public education financial commitment is not section of the option to improved help our pupils and households, prior to or immediately after a pandemic.

The expenditure in K-12 general public education is an investment in children and communities. Period.

We can have much more community discussion about how faculty districts can greater commit and maintain by themselves accountable to increases in funding, but let’s prevent arguing that better expenditure is not essential.

Expense in K-12 community education and learning increases team retention and choosing, expands wraparound products and services for pupils, and addresses infrastructure troubles. The governor’s instruction spending budget proposal consists of a $2,000 reward for every single university employee this tumble, with further bonuses if they occur back again in 2023. All of these things lead to raising scholar achievement.

Lately, Detroit Public Educational facilities Group District acquired roughly $1.3 billion from the federal government in a single-time funding to assist the district in overcoming the unanticipated challenges of the pandemic.

This is the first time in my 20-12 months occupation that I have felt sufficiently funded to greater handle the myriad of socioeconomic worries that urban schools confront.

This funding authorized the district to return employees and pupils safely to in-man or woman function and understanding, but much more importantly, it has empowered us to develop summertime university programming, following college programming, improve literacy assist for learners, minimize course dimensions, supply every single faculty with a nurse and mental well being sources, and make a major financial investment in extended-overdue faculty constructing infrastructure. This has increased our typical daily attendance, and improved literacy and arithmetic expansion amongst students as in contrast to the last faculty 12 months.

DPSCD and other university districts should not have to wait for a pandemic to have the resources to most effective aid their personnel, college students and family members. Little ones do not care about Democrat and Republican platforms, strategies, and politics. When it comes to K-12 general public education, family members want financial commitment in their children’s futures. As a society, we all should concur on that level.

Irrespective of college option solutions and the politics that come along with it, the huge majority of Michigan and Detroit young children are supported by means of general public colleges, and our most vulnerable households and college students count on it for a better foreseeable future.

Let’s get behind Gov. Whitmer’s K-12 instruction finances, and dedicate to working out the information so we can proceed to conquer the educational troubles of the pandemic.

Nikolai Vitti is superintendent of the Detroit General public Colleges Community District.
